技术文摘
JavaScript 中 oninvalid 事件的用途
JavaScript中oninvalid事件的用途
在JavaScript的世界里,oninvalid事件扮演着重要的角色,尤其是在表单验证方面具有独特的用途。
当用户在表单中输入的数据不符合特定的验证规则时,oninvalid事件就会被触发。这一事件为开发者提供了一种有效的方式来实时向用户反馈输入错误信息,从而增强用户体验并确保数据的准确性。
oninvalid事件能够提供即时的错误提示。比如,在一个要求输入电子邮件地址的表单字段中,如果用户输入的内容不符合电子邮件的格式规范,oninvalid事件可以立即触发,弹出一个友好的提示框,告知用户“请输入有效的电子邮件地址”。这样,用户无需等待表单提交后才知道自己的输入有误,能够及时修正错误,提高数据输入的效率。
它有助于定制化错误消息。开发者可以根据具体的验证需求,编写自定义的错误消息。例如,对于一个要求输入数字的字段,如果用户输入了非数字字符,通过oninvalid事件,我们可以显示如“请输入有效的数字”这样清晰明确的提示信息,而不是浏览器默认的较为模糊的错误提示,从而让用户更清楚地了解问题所在。
oninvalid事件还能与其他JavaScript代码结合使用,实现更复杂的验证逻辑。比如,在一个注册表单中,除了验证每个字段的基本格式外,还可能需要检查密码的强度、确认密码是否一致等。通过oninvalid事件与其他验证函数的配合,可以对用户的输入进行全面而细致的检查。
然而,需要注意的是,虽然oninvalid事件很强大,但也不能过度使用。过多或过于复杂的错误提示可能会让用户感到困惑。在使用时应保持错误消息的简洁明了,确保用户能够快速理解并解决问题。
JavaScript中的oninvalid事件为表单验证提供了一种灵活且有效的解决方案。合理运用这一事件,能够提升表单的用户体验,确保用户输入的数据符合要求,为网站或应用程序的稳定运行奠定基础。
TAGS: JavaScript Web开发 HTML表单验证 oninvalid事件
- 深入解析Oracle中的视图
- 中文 Access2000 速成教程 1.1 使用向导设计数据库
- Oracle性能优化建议汇总
- Access 数据库自启动难题的解决办法
- 获取ACCESS2000数据库内全部表名
- Oracle 下一条 SQL 语句详细优化过程
- 中文Access2000速成教程 1.3 在设计视图中设计表
- ADODB连接access时80004005错误的解决办法
- Access 备注字段存在 64K 限制
- 中文Access2000速成教程 1.4 使用表向导建立新表
- Access 数据库:利用 SQL 语句实现字段的添加、修改与删除
- C# 连接 Access 数据库时始终出现找不到 dbo.mdb 的问题
- 基于 IP 跳转到用户所在城市的实现流程
- 中文 Access2000 快速上手教程:1.8 表间关系定义
- Access出现“所有记录中均未找到搜索关键字”错误的解决办法